The Trump tariffs, introduced during Donald Trump's presidency, aimed to protect American industries by imposing taxes on imported goods, especially from China. These tariffs sparked global trade tensions and led to retaliatory measures from affected countries. Supporters argued they shielded U.S. manufacturing and addressed unfair trade practices, while critics warned they increased costs for American consumers and disrupted global supply chains. The tariffs particularly affected sectors like agriculture, electronics, and automotive. Over time, debates intensified about their long-term effectiveness, with many economists suggesting they had mixed results on economic growth and trade balance, ultimately influencing future U.S. trade policy.$XRP
